Как отсоединить объект данных LINQ-to-SQL от механизма отслеживания DataContext?

Задав этот вопрос , я был проинформирован о том, как Table .Attach ( ) метод работает, у меня еще вопрос.

Как отделить объект данных LINQ-to-SQL от механизма отслеживания состояния DataContext ? По сути, я хочу вытащить запись и изменить данные в ней. Но когда я вызываю SubmitChanges () в том же экземпляре DataContext , я не хочу, чтобы запись обновлялась, если я явно не вызвал Attach () . Как это достигается?

9
задан Community 23 May 2017 в 10:32
поделиться